Authority hears update on exhibition center talks; member urges reversion to 'heads and beds' funding formula
Summary
Staff told the authority the city and Hilton have discussed extending the exhibition center management agreement; one member warned against shifting costs to Appleton taxpayers and urged that the 'heads and beds' formula remain central, while staff said the mayor has said the city's general taxpayers will not subsidize the facility.
Kara gave the authority a brief summary of the exhibition center advisory committee's work and emphasized that negotiations and any management agreement rest with the city rather than the ARA.
